Akazawa's trip to Washington for tariff talks abruptly canceled

A trip to Washington by Ryosei Akazawa, Japan's chief tariff negotiator, was abruptly canceled Thursday just before he was set to depart for a 10th round of tariffs talks with the United States. The Cabinet Secretariat confirmed that the trip was off, saying only that certain items need to be…
